How to get from Merbein South to Delahey by bus and train?
By bus and train
To get from Merbein South to Delahey in Melbourne, you’ll need to take 2 bus lines and one train line: take the 250/300 bus from Fifth St/Calder Hwy (Merbein South) station to Eighth St/Deakin Ave (Mildura)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the ALBURY - MILDURA VIA KERANG & SHEPPARTON bus and finally take the SWAN HILL - MELBOURNE VIA BENDIGO train from Swan Hill station to Watergardens station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 9 hr 28 min. The ride fare is A$47.46.
